As part of the citywide Car-Free Earth Day, Broadway will be closed to traffic from Union Square all the way up to our neck of the woods in Times Square. It’s a rare chance to see the Crossroads of the World completely open to pedestrians, filled with art, music, and community action.


The Full Broadway Lineup


Right in front of the iconic red steps at Duffy Square, some of the biggest names in theater are coming together. The newly announced roster includes Tony winner Kelli O’Hara (The King and I), Michaela Jaé Rodriguez (Pose), Liz Callaway (Baby), and Lauren Patten (Jagged Little Pill).


This star-studded event features a massive lineup from the most beloved shows on and off Broadway:


Featured Performances: Little Shop of Horrors, Wicked, & Juliet, and Chicago.


Appearances by Cast Members From: Aladdin, A Chorus Line, Mrs. Doubtfire, Here Lies Love, Rent, Mean Girls, Back to the Future, Maybe Happy Ending, and The Pitt.


Special Guest Appearances: Julie Halston (And Just Like That…), Jackie Hoffman (Only Murders in the Building), and Andréa Burns (In the Heights).


The Beautiful Reunion: For the first time since their original run, Tony winner Jessie Mueller, Tony nominee Anika Larsen, and Tony nominee Jarrod Spector from Beautiful: The Carole King Musical will reunite on stage.


Additional Stars: Patrick Ball, DeShawn Bowens, Christine Pedi, Zachary Noah Piser, Jenn Colella, Sonya Balsara, Mara Davi, Jenn Gambatese, Arielle Jacobs, Jelani Remy, and Shayna Steele.

More Than Just a Show


It isn't just about the music. The event is a massive push for sustainability led by the Broadway Green Alliance and the Times Square Alliance. You will hear from inspiring guest speakers like Commissioner Rafael Espinal from the Mayor’s Office of Media and Entertainment and environmental justice leader Catherine Coleman Flowers.

Know Before You Go


If you are planning to attend, here are the essential details to help you navigate the neighborhood:


  • Date: Saturday, April 25, 2026


  • Time: 11:00 AM – 3:00 PM (Host Seth Rudetsky in the morning; Jessie Mueller and Josh Breckenridge in the afternoon)


  • Location: Duffy Square, Broadway & 46th Street (The Red Steps)


  • Transportation: Since Broadway is car-free, we highly recommend taking the subway to the Times Square-42nd St Station (N, Q, R, W, S, 1, 2, 3, 7) or the 47-50th Sts-Rockefeller Center Station (B, D, F, M).
